چرا امنیت سایت وردپرسی مهم است؟
افزایش امنیت سایت وردپرسی به یک ضرورت تبدیل شده است زیرا وردپرس به عنوان محبوبترین سیستم مدیریت محتوا (CMS) در جهان، هدف اصلی حملات سایبری قرار دارد. هکرها به دنبال بهرهبرداری از نقاط ضعف این سیستم برای نفوذ به وبسایتها، سرقت اطلاعات حساس، و ایجاد اختلال در عملکرد آنها هستند.
راهکارهای افزایش امنیت سایت وردپرسی
- بروزرسانیهای مداوم:
- اهمیت بروزرسانیها: توسعهدهندگان وردپرس به طور مرتب نسخههای جدیدی را با رفع مشکلات امنیتی منتشر میکنند. عدم بروزرسانی میتواند سایت شما را در برابر حملات آسیبپذیر کند.
- چگونه بروزرسانی کنیم: به بخش بروزرسانیها در داشبورد وردپرس بروید و تمامی بهروزرسانیهای موجود را نصب کنید.
- بروزرسانی پوستهها و افزونهها: علاوه بر هسته وردپرس، پوستهها و افزونههای نصب شده نیز باید بهروزرسانی شوند.
- رمزهای عبور قوی:
- رمزهای پیچیده: از ترکیب حروف بزرگ و کوچک، اعداد و نمادها برای ایجاد رمزهای عبور قوی استفاده کنید.
- منحصر به فرد بودن: برای هر حساب کاربری رمز عبور متفاوتی انتخاب کنید.
- تغییر دورهای: رمزهای عبور خود را به صورت دورهای تغییر دهید.
- افزونههای امنیتی:
- معرفی افزونهها: افزونههای امنیتی مانند Wordfence، iThemes Security و All in One WP Security & Firewall به شما امکان میدهند تا لایههای امنیتی بیشتری را به سایت خود اضافه کنید.
- ویژگیها: این افزونهها معمولاً امکاناتی مانند اسکن فایلها، حفاظت از ورود، فایروال و تشخیص حملات را ارائه میدهند.
- حفاظت از فایلهای هسته:
- دسترسی محدود: دسترسی به فایلهای هسته وردپرس را محدود کنید تا از دستکاری شدن آنها جلوگیری شود.
- افزونههای حفاظت: از افزونههایی برای محافظت از فایلهای هسته استفاده کنید.
- محدود کردن دسترسی به دایرکتوریها: دسترسی به دایرکتوریهای حساس مانند wp-content را محدود کنید.
- تهیه نسخه پشتیبان:
- اهمیت بکاپ: تهیه نسخه پشتیبان به شما امکان میدهد در صورت بروز هرگونه مشکل، سایت خود را به حالت قبلی بازگردانی کنید.
- روشهای بکاپ: از روشهای مختلفی مانند افزونههای بکاپ، سرویسهای ابری و بکاپ دستی میتوانید استفاده کنید.
- محدود کردن تلاشهای ورود ناموفق:
- حملات Brute-force: با محدود کردن تعداد تلاشهای ورود ناموفق، از حملات Brute-force جلوگیری کنید.
- افزونهها: از افزونههایی برای این منظور استفاده کنید.
- استفاده از SSL و HTTPS:
- انتقال امن دادهها: پروتکل HTTPS دادههای بین سرور و مرورگر را رمزنگاری میکند و از امنیت اطلاعات کاربران محافظت میکند.
- نصب گواهی SSL: برای فعال کردن HTTPS، باید یک گواهی SSL نصب کنید.
- بهینهسازی تنظیمات امنیتی وردپرس:
- تنظیمات پیشفرض: بسیاری از تنظیمات پیشفرض وردپرس از نظر امنیتی ایدهآل نیستند.
- غیرفعال کردن ویژگیهای غیر ضروری: ویژگیهای غیر ضروری را غیرفعال کنید تا سطح حمله را کاهش دهید.
- سختکردن دسترسی: دسترسی به داشبورد وردپرس را سختتر کنید.
- آموزش کاربران:
- آگاهیسازی: کاربران خود را در مورد تهدیدات امنیتی آگاه کنید.
- اقدامات احتیاطی: به کاربران آموزش دهید که چگونه از سایت به صورت امن استفاده کنند.
نکات اضافی
- انتخاب هاست امن: هاستی که انتخاب میکنید نقش مهمی در امنیت سایت وردپرسی شما دارد.
- بهروز نگه داشتن همه چیز: علاوه بر وردپرس، پوستهها و افزونهها، نرمافزارهای سرور مانند PHP و MySQL را نیز بهروز نگه دارید.
- مراقبت از امنیت کاربران: از کاربران بخواهید که رمزهای عبور قوی انتخاب کنند و احراز هویت دو مرحلهای را فعال کنند.
- اسکن منظم: سایت خود را به صورت منظم اسکن کنید تا از وجود هرگونه آلودگی یا آسیبپذیری مطمئن شوید.
نتیجه گیری:
امنیت سایت وردپرسی، مسئولیتی است که باید به طور جدی گرفته شود. با پیادهسازی راهکارهای ذکر شده در این مقاله، میتوانید به طور قابل توجهی از وبسایت خود در برابر حملات سایبری محافظت کنید. به یاد داشته باشید که امنیت یک فرآیند مداوم است و نیاز به بهروزرسانی و نظارت مستمر دارد.
توجه: این مقاله یک راهنمای کلی است و ممکن است برای شرایط خاص، نیاز به تنظیمات بیشتری داشته باشد. برای کسب اطلاعات دقیقتر، توصیه میشود با یک متخصص امنیت مشورت کنید.
ارسال شده دربرنامه نویسی